Mal the Red4/20/2016, 1:03:11 AM1 votes

It's more expensive to build at 3600 instead of 2800.

At 0 Stacks: Old (30 AD, 40 AP) New (35 AD, 50 AP) At Max Stacks: Old (54 AD, 72 AP, 64% Attack Speed) New (53 AD, 74 AP, 48% Attack Speed)

No more bonus damage at max stacks either. Instead you get the old Sated Devourer effect, when you're already at max stacks,
